As reported, one violent robber was fatally shot after he and three accomplices attempted to rob an East St. Louis, IL convenience store.

Police say that four armed robbers forced their way in through the locked front door of the Quality Market at about 3:00 AM.  The robbers are said to have rushed toward the 21 year old clerk, who grabbed his self defense pistol.  The robbers reportedly attacked the clerk, at which point one of the robbers was shot in the chest.  The uninjured robbers grabbed their injured accomplice and fled, according to police.  The injured robber reportedly died of his wounds at a nearby hospital, and two suspects who accompanied him to the hospital were arrested.
